1
0
Fork 0
mirror of https://github.com/OpenMW/openmw.git synced 2025-10-26 03:56:39 +00:00

The number of skills points a trainer can teach is based either on its base

values or on its modified ones depending on the new setting 'trainers training
 skills based on base skill' value
This commit is contained in:
CedricMocquillon 2020-07-06 20:30:14 +02:00
parent 281cef9769
commit 1aa4f6bf96

View file

@ -154,7 +154,7 @@ namespace MWGui
if (price > player.getClass().getContainerStore(player).count(MWWorld::ContainerStore::sGoldId)) if (price > player.getClass().getContainerStore(player).count(MWWorld::ContainerStore::sGoldId))
return; return;
if (mPtr.getClass().getSkill(mPtr, skillId) <= pcStats.getSkill (skillId).getBase ()) if (getSkillForTraining(mPtr.getClass().getNpcStats(mPtr), skillId) <= pcStats.getSkill(skillId).getBase())
{ {
MWBase::Environment::get().getWindowManager()->messageBox ("#{sServiceTrainingWords}"); MWBase::Environment::get().getWindowManager()->messageBox ("#{sServiceTrainingWords}");
return; return;